VR Experience Highlight: “A Way Out Of No Way: Marin City’s Hidden Shipbuilders”

Posted by on

VR experience highlight: A way out of no way: Marin City's hidden shipbuilders

Stop by the library for a very special week of Drop-In VR featuring “A Way Out Of No Way: Marin City’s Hidden Shipbuilders” — this VR experience was created as a collaboration between XR Libraries, Marin County Free Libraries, and Marin City’s Performing Stars. This is a simple VR experience lasting about ten minutes that does not require any previous knowledge of VR equipment.

Patrons must be aged 13+ to use the VR equipment and should familiarize themselves with our VR Policy and FAQs.

Genealogy Series: DNA Workshop: Ancestry DNA

Posted by on

Genealogy Series with the Marin County Genealogical Society

Join us for our Genealogy Series, hosted by the Marin County Genealogical Society.

This is a hands-on workshop –  ideally, participants should have Ancestry DNA test results. Each participant will be working on a laptop or tablet of their own as we walk through the basics of using Ancestry DNA. 15 people maximum.

Participants will:

  • Review their Ethnicity Estimate and DNA Communities
  • Learn how to connect their DNA to a family tree
  • Create Color Coded – Custom DNA Groups
  • Review matches and shared matches

Presented by genealogists from the Marin County Genealogical Society.

Genealogy Series: DNA Testing: Ancestry.com

Posted by on

Genealogy Series with the Marin County Genealogical Society

Join us for our Genealogy Series, hosted by the Marin County Genealogical Society.

You’ve tested your DNA at Ancestry.com, now learn what it all means. Your DNA will unlock a wealth of information about you and your ancestors. Your ethnicity often includes regional detail and modern migration information. You will have 1000s of DNA matches to research – people who share a common ancestor with you, some quite recent and some will be distant, Ancestry has tools to help you discover how you connect.

Presented by genealogists from the Marin County Genealogical Society.
